// NewProvider returns a new provider based on executing `nerdctl ...`
func NewProvider(logger log.Logger, binaryName string) providers.Provider {
	// if binaryName is unset, do a lookup; we may be here via a
	// library call to provider.DetectNodeProvider(), which returns
	// true from nerdctl.IsAvailable() by checking for both finch
	// and nerdctl. If we don't redo the lookup here, then a finch
	// install that triggered IsAvailable() to be true would fail
	// to be used if we default to nerdctl when unset.
	if binaryName == "" {
		// default to "nerdctl"; but look for "finch" if
		// nerctl binary lookup fails
		binaryName = "nerdctl"
		if _, err := osexec.LookPath("nerdctl"); err != nil {
			if _, err := osexec.LookPath("finch"); err == nil {
				binaryName = "finch"
			}
		}
	}
	return &provider{
		logger:     logger,
		binaryName: binaryName,
	}
}

// DeleteNodes is part of the providers.Provider interface
func (p *provider) DeleteNodes(n []nodes.Node) error {
	if len(n) == 0 {
		return nil
	}
	argsNoRestart := make([]string, 0, len(n)+2)
	argsNoRestart = append(argsNoRestart,
		"update",
		"--restart=no",
	)
	argsStop := make([]string, 0, len(n)+1)
	argsStop = append(argsStop, "stop")
	argsWait := make([]string, 0, len(n)+1)
	argsWait = append(argsWait, "wait")

	argsRm := make([]string, 0, len(n)+3) // allocate once
	argsRm = append(argsRm,
		"rm",
		"-f",
		"-v", // delete volumes
	)
	for _, node := range n {
		argsRm = append(argsRm, node.String())
		argsStop = append(argsStop, node.String())
		argsWait = append(argsWait, node.String())
		argsNoRestart = append(argsNoRestart, node.String())
	}
	if err := exec.Command(p.Binary(), argsNoRestart...).Run(); err != nil {
		return errors.Wrap(err, "failed to update restart policy to 'no'")
	}
	if err := exec.Command(p.Binary(), argsStop...).Run(); err != nil {
		return errors.Wrap(err, "failed to stop nodes")
	}
	if err := exec.Command(p.Binary(), argsWait...).Run(); err != nil {
		return errors.Wrap(err, "failed to wait for node exit")
	}
	if err := exec.Command(p.Binary(), argsRm...).Run(); err != nil {
		return errors.Wrap(err, "failed to delete nodes")
	}
	return nil
}

// GetAPIServerEndpoint is part of the providers.Provider interface
func (p *provider) GetAPIServerEndpoint(cluster string) (string, error) {
	// locate the node that hosts this
	allNodes, err := p.ListNodes(cluster)
	if err != nil {
		return "", errors.Wrap(err, "failed to list nodes")
	}
	n, err := nodeutils.APIServerEndpointNode(allNodes)
	if err != nil {
		return "", errors.Wrap(err, "failed to get api server endpoint")
	}

	// if the 'desktop.docker.io/ports/<PORT>/tcp' label is present,
	// defer to its value for the api server endpoint
	//
	// For example:
	// "Labels": {
	// 	"desktop.docker.io/ports/6443/tcp": "10.0.1.7:6443",
	// }
	cmd := exec.Command(
		p.Binary(), "inspect",
		"--format", fmt.Sprintf(
			"{{ index .Config.Labels \"desktop.docker.io/ports/%d/tcp\" }}", common.APIServerInternalPort,
		),
		n.String(),
	)
	lines, err := exec.OutputLines(cmd)
	if err != nil {
		return "", errors.Wrap(err, "failed to get api server port")
	}
	if len(lines) == 1 && lines[0] != "" {
		return lines[0], nil
	}

	// else, retrieve the specific port mapping via NetworkSettings.Ports
	cmd = exec.Command(
		p.Binary(), "inspect",
		"--format", fmt.Sprintf(
			"{{ with (index (index .NetworkSettings.Ports \"%d/tcp\") 0) }}{{ printf \"%%s\t%%s\" .HostIp .HostPort }}{{ end }}", common.APIServerInternalPort,
		),
		n.String(),
	)
	lines, err = exec.OutputLines(cmd)
	if err != nil {
		return "", errors.Wrap(err, "failed to get api server port")
	}
	if len(lines) != 1 {
		return "", errors.Errorf("network details should only be one line, got %d lines", len(lines))
	}
	parts := strings.Split(lines[0], "\t")
	if len(parts) != 2 {
		return "", errors.Errorf("network details should only be two parts, got %d", len(parts))
	}

	// join host and port
	return net.JoinHostPort(parts[0], parts[1]), nil
}

// dockerInfo corresponds to `docker info --format '{{json .}}'`
type dockerInfo struct {
	CgroupDriver    string   `json:"CgroupDriver"`  // "systemd", "cgroupfs", "none"
	CgroupVersion   string   `json:"CgroupVersion"` // e.g. "2"
	MemoryLimit     bool     `json:"MemoryLimit"`
	PidsLimit       bool     `json:"PidsLimit"`
	CPUShares       bool     `json:"CPUShares"`
	SecurityOptions []string `json:"SecurityOptions"`
}

func info(binaryName string) (*providers.ProviderInfo, error) {
	cmd := exec.Command(binaryName, "info", "--format", "{{json .}}")
	out, err := exec.Output(cmd)
	if err != nil {
		return nil, errors.Wrap(err, "failed to get nerdctl info")
	}
	var dInfo dockerInfo
	if err := json.Unmarshal(out, &dInfo); err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}
	info := providers.ProviderInfo{
		Cgroup2: dInfo.CgroupVersion == "2",
	}
	// When CgroupDriver == "none", the MemoryLimit/PidsLimit/CPUShares
	// values are meaningless and need to be considered false.
	// https://github.com/moby/moby/issues/42151
	if dInfo.CgroupDriver != "none" {
		info.SupportsMemoryLimit = dInfo.MemoryLimit
		info.SupportsPidsLimit = dInfo.PidsLimit
		info.SupportsCPUShares = dInfo.CPUShares
	}
	for _, o := range dInfo.SecurityOptions {
		// o is like "name=seccomp,profile=default", or "name=rootless",
		csvReader := csv.NewReader(strings.NewReader(o))
		sliceSlice, err := csvReader.ReadAll()
		if err != nil {
			return nil, err
		}
		for _, f := range sliceSlice {
			for _, ff := range f {
				if ff == "name=rootless" {
					info.Rootless = true
				}
			}
		}
	}
	return &info, nil
}
